The Uninspired Sincerity of Social Drama The recent release of Kim Bartley's Lemonade has sparked a familiar debate: can good intentions excuse lazy storytelling?

This question has plagued filmmakers for decades, but what sets Lemonade apart is its thorough embodiment of the pitfalls of social commentary.

By sacrificing nuance and depth for a cookie cutter approach, the film exemplifies the genre's shortcomings.
